Statues

    I was there only during the night, but was impressed by the beauty and delicate planning of the city. There has been some good architects behind that, for sure, and the results are more than good. One of the landmarks of Kushiro are the countless statues along the main avenue, especially 'the four seasons' over the bridge. The one on the picture is 'Spring' (yes, that's the moon over her head).

    Come take a look
    Well you can't come to Kushiro and not take a drive out to see the Red Crested Cranes between Kushiro and Tsurui. The best time to see them is winter, especially if it has snowed recently. Then you can get really great 'winter wonderland' snaps of the cranes frolicking in the snow. Also, there's usually blue skies in Winter. Summer is often a bit dull with all the fog about. I find that there's often a lot of cranes at about 3pm, but some people tell me that they're there in the morning too. Take the road to Tsurui and you'll see the signs about 20kms down the road.
